Synonym: Cyclodisone; NSC348948; NSC348948; NSC-348948

IUPAC/Chemical Name: 1,5,2,4-Dioxadithiepane, 2,2,4,4-tetraoxide

InChi Key: RYIRMSRYCSMGJA-UHFFFAOYSA-N

InChi Code: InChI=1S/C3H6O6S2/c4-10(5)3-11(6,7)9-2-1-8-10/h1-3H2

SMILES Code: O=S(OCCOS1(=O)=O)(C1)=O
